I can see where one would think that, I even wondered when I first got mine. Turns out, I like it open. Easy to slide the net out of the way, or if I am just idling around looking at the graph I can throw my PFD there and have it handy. I keep the compartment behind the passenger seat open for any co angler if I fish a tournament, but the few times I have they just stow their tackle bag under the deck and it is out of the way for travel and easy to get to. Some of the guys have closed theirs in and added a door for storage so it's easy enough to do if you don't like it open.
